8. Your research lab is interested in studying how lysosomes are transported and mature in neurons. Specifically, lysosomes start out as endosome and become more acidic as they mature into lysosomes, which contain active acidic hydrolases. In neurons, endosomes that originate at the axon terminus (far from the cell body) likely mature into lysosomes through retrograde transport from the axon terminus toward the cell body. Your central hypothesis is that maturation of lysosomes along this transport route requires (i) motor proteins; (ii) cytoskeletal proteins; and (iii) acidification of the lysosome. Propose an experiment that would directly address each of these three points using molecular and/or pharmacological manipulations. Be very specific: name and describe the molecular method and/or the specific names/targets of pharmacological manipulations that you propose, and be sure to note specifically which part of the hypothesis you are testing with each manipulation.
